Dicrostonyx is a genus of rodent in the family Cricetidae.{{MSW3 Muroidea | id = 13000189 | pages = 970–973 | heading = Genus Dicrostonyx}} It contains the collared lemmings or varying lemmings. They are the only North American rodents that turn completely white in winter.{{Cite web|url=http://animaldiversity.org/accounts/Dicrostonyx_groenlandicus/|title=Dicrostonyx groenlandicus, Bering collared lemming|publisher=Animal Diversity Web|access-date=19 April 2016}}
It contains the following species:
- Northern collared lemming (Dicrostonyx groenlandicus)
- Ungava collared lemming (Dicrostonyx hudsonius)
- Nelson's collared lemming (Dicrostonyx nelsoni)
- Ogilvie Mountains collared lemming (Dicrostonyx nunatakensis)
- Richardson's collared lemming (Dicrostonyx richardsoni)
- Arctic lemming (Dicrostonyx torquatus)
- Unalaska collared lemming (Dicrostonyx unalascensis)
